Thinking of going on a new career track? Or just starting to look for a career? A career in solar sales might be a good option for you. Solar sales are one of the newest and most lucrative jobs out there. The career outlook for a solar sales is excellent. They make on average $43 to $73 thousand a year. Not only does it give a decent income, it's also green.What's green with the job? Working in solar sales career is a nice contribution to save the earth and you earn a decent living from it. People are ready to switch to solar power and won't think twice investing their money on solar products that will save them money. How to Get Into the Solar Sales CareerSolar sales agents are responsible in selling and marketing PV systems to residents everywhere. PV, which stands for Photovoltaic, is one of the industries in the green collar jobs market. When planning to step into the solar sales career, however, certain requirements and credentials should be met. A person with knowledge and skill in sales would be perfect for this job. Mainly, because sales talking is not that simple - you have to know what you are selling and how to convince people that these are products are of a new wave industry that is changing a global perspective. A person with the gift of gab and a nice personality and of course, well grounded on the science of solar power can easily cinch a sale. But with costs of everything going up, people can't say no to solar power products. PV products are sound investments for home and business but these products do not come cheap yet will last a lifetime with proper care and maintenance. So as part of your sales pitch, you have to discuss the technical and practical side of things such as setting up the solar power component, controls, and maintenance of the product. RequirementsSomebody aspiring to have a future in solar sales career should have sales background and training. There are several courses and relevant training offered in several colleges and trade schools. Armed with sales skills and a comprehensive understanding of the solar PV products, you have the edge.
